Table 1.

Main characteristics of Fanconi anemia patients enrolled in the FANCOSTEM-I clinical trial

Code Sex Ethnicity Age (years) Weight (kg) % PB T cells with Chr breaks (DEB) Compl. group BM CFC survival (10 nM MMC) Mutation 1 (FANCA) Mutation 2 (FANCA)
01001 male European/white 15 65.0 84 FA-A 11.8 Del exons 19–22 c.3348+A>G (intronic region exon 33)
01002 male Roma/gypsy 16 42.0 84 FA-A ND c.295C>T (exon 4) c.295C>T (exon 4)
01003 male Roma/gypsy 3 10.0 64 FA-A 0.0 c.295C>T (exon 4) c.295C>T (exon 4)
01005 male Roma/gypsy 5 16.0 80 FA-A 0.0 c.295C>T (exon 4) c.295C>T (exon 4)
02002 male Roma/gypsy 3 17.0 80 FA-A 0.0 c.295C>T (exon 4) c.295C>T (exon 4)
02003 male European/white 3 9.0 66 FA-A 0.0 c.1858_1859insC (exon 21) c.893+2T>C (intron 10)
02004 male European/white 6 14.0 66 FA-A 3.9 c.1115_1118delTTGG (exon 13) c.1115_1118delTTGG (exon 13)
02005 male Roma/gypsy 4 17.0 74 FA-A 0.0 c.295C>T c.295C>T
02006 male European/white 5 13.9 64 FA-A 0.0 c.3788_3790delTCT (exon 38) c.2851C>G (exon 29)
02007 female European/white 7 18.0 72 FA-A 0.0 c.4130C>G exon 41 c.1115_1118delTTGG (exon 13)
02008 male Middle Eastern 4 12.7 100 FA-A 0.0 c.3788_3790delTCT arr[hg19]16q24.3(89,804,013-89,896,981)x1
